Janome Embroidery Machine

This computer-controlled sewing machine can stitch intricate embroidery patterns, lettering, monograms or images onto fabric secured in place by an embroidery hoop at a speed of up to 800 stitches per minute.

Silhouette Vinyl Cutter

The Silhouette Cameo is an electronic cutting machine for light-duty, creative use. It uses a small blade to cut materials up to 12 inches wide. It can be used for vinyl lettering, window cling designs, scrapbooking, gift and favor boxes, greeting cards, school projects, custom apparel and card making.

Photo, slide and 35mm Scanning Suite

The Epson Perfection V500 can scan developed photos, as well as slides and negatives of any size. The Wolverine F2D can quickly preview and scan 35mm, 110, 126, and Super 8 film. The OptikFilm 8100 creates ultra-high resolution scans of 35mm film and slides.

Janome Magnolia 7330

The Janome Magnolia sewing machines are great for  straightforward projects. They include the ability to switch between foot pedal and push button sewing and have a toggle to limit top speed for easy beginner use.
